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
02159457 442636 4659 770505065 2373826
81 05976948
81 05976948
8581103 984892 66421379773
All about undefined
Interested in learning more?
81 05976948
8581103 984892 66421379773
See more
3885872798 34555 55645186264
8188967 26 053340 44261825
See more
6662 45287285 09
5108186 2150268736 46246607813
See more